IN LOVING MEMORY OF
Clair R.
Purcey
April 25, 1925 – March 30, 2003
Clair R. Purcey, age 77 of Fremont , passed away Sunday, March 30, 2003 at the Bradywyne Nursing Home in Winter Haven , Florida following a year long illness. Clair was born on April 25, 1925 in Fremont to Earl and Edith ( Jennings ) Purcey and married Verna Caldwell on April 22, 1948 in Cedar Springs. He has been a longtime resident of the Fremont area. He was a member of the First Baptist Church in Fremont where he was active in many aspects of the church throughout his lifetime. Clair was a lifelong student of the Bible. He studied and was ordained a Baptist Minster serving at the Wahjameg County Church in Caro , Michigan , the Bridgeton Baptist Church and also assisted with the ministry at the First Baptist Church in Fremont . He retired from Crandell Funeral Homes in Fremont and White Cloud and Crandell Furniture Stores in Fremont after many years of service. He enjoyed fishing and camping and golfing after his retirement. Clair also served in the United States Navy in the Pacific Theatre during World War II.
